Yan Xiaonan defeated Laura Dern by majority decision at the main event of UFC Fight Night on Saturday night in Las Vegas.
Xiaonan (16-3, 1 NC) took the cards 48-47, 48-47 with the third ending in a tie, 47-47. Dern was awarded a 10-8 fifth round after taking down Xiaonan to the mat early in the round.
Xiaonan ended a two-fight skid.
“I know her jiu-jitsu is amazing,” Yan said through an interpreter. “She’s a black belt. I’m a white belt. So I knew what I should expect in this fight. But I trained so hard — four times, five times on grappling during this camp — so I knew I could do this.”
Dern drops to 12-3.
